3,7,8-trichloro-3-phenyl-1H-quinoline-2,4-dione
Also Known As: 3,7,8-trichloro-3-phenyl-1H-quinoline-2,4-dione
| Molecular Formula | C15H8Cl3NO2 |
| Molecular Weight | 338.96207 g/mol |
| XLogP | 4.2 |
| Topological Polar Surface Area (TPSA) | 46.2 Ų |
| Hydrogen Bond Donors | 1 |
| Hydrogen Bond Acceptors | 2 |
| Rotatable Bonds | 1 |
| Exact Mass | 338.96207 Da |
| Heavy Atoms | 21 |
| Complexity | 452.0 |
| SMILES | C1=CC=C(C=C1)C2(C(=O)C3=C(C(=C(C=C3)Cl)Cl)NC2=O)Cl |
| InChIKey | YPEHSSYLDVKCEU-UHFFFAOYSA-N |
The XLogP value of 4.2 indicates that 3,7,8-trichloro-3-phenyl-1H-quinoline-2,4-dione is lipophilic (fat-soluble), which may influence its absorption, distribution, and formulation strategy. With a topological polar surface area (TPSA) of 46.2 Ų, 3,7,8-trichloro-3-phenyl-1H-quinoline-2,4-dione ex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, 3,7,8-trichloro-3-phenyl-1H-quinoline-2,4-dione has 1 hydrogen bond donor(s) and 2 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
